This PR adds support for the with keyword, given that the proposal has recently been changed to https://github.com/tc39/proposal-import-attributes.

My goal is to have as few changes as possible (no new package, no AST changes, no major release), so that it will be transparently supported by the rest of the ecosystem:

Releasing this PR as version 1.9.0 will retroactively add support for import attributes to Webpack and Rollup, helping the community to migrate.

Looking at (the consensus?) https://github.com/estree/estree/blob/master/experimental/import-attributes.md, shouldn't this be changed to attributes? Any interest in pursuing this? From Rollup side, I would much prefer to go with the spec, even if it means we need to do some code changes. At that point, one could also see that in the absence of attributes, attributes is an empty array (in previous versions, assertions was undefined, which deviates both from ESTree and the behavior of other acorn nodes, cf #15).

Yes :) I think we should publish that as a new acorn-import-attributes package that properly supports this feature.

My goal with this PR was to quickly get it supported in all the tools that currently use this package, in the most frictionless way.I didn't realize this doesn't work for Rollup because it bundles its dependencies, but in other tools now with already "just works".
